Global ‘One Health Day’ Student Awards 2016 The One Health Day Coordinating Team (https://www.onehealthcommission.org/en/eventscalendar/one_health_day/coordinating_team/) comprised of members of the One Health Commission, the One Health Platform Foundation and the One Health Initiative pro bono team was very pleased to have received numerous outstanding entries for the 2016 Student Event Competition. Competing groups had to meet a set of criteria (see Eligibility Criteria) and were required to submit a post-event summary. The International Panel of Judges  was impressed with the work of the One Health Day Student teams, and the decision was challenging. Congratulations to the Winning Student Teams! Based on the Student Competition Assessment Criteria These three 2016 Student Teams  each won a $5,000 prize (alphabetical order): George Washington University in Washington D.C. University of California at Davis, California Washington University at St Louis, Missouri The Planning Team added two additional  $500 Special Recognition Awards to the teams from: Makerere University, Uganda University of Pretoria, South Africa Please see complete notice of the special One Health Day Student Awards 2016 on the One Health Commission’s webpage. https://www.onehealthcommission.org/en/eventscalendar/one_health_day/student_awards_2016/
